Folks, get ready because we are going to show you one of the best things that have gone viral on the Internet. Oh no, we aren’t talking about adorable cat or dog videos. (Although we love to see them)

We are actually talking about squirrels. Yes, you have read that right! What has become a topic of discussion is the fact that these tiny cuties land just like a superhero. We know it’s a little hard to believe because c’mon, we have got the proof. 

You can scroll down to see the pictures that we have collected just for you. 

P.S. You would agree with what we are saying once you have seen all these photos.